Identify the water-borne diseases based on their symptoms given below:
| Water borne disease | Symptoms |
|---|---|
| P | Yellowish eyes, dark yellow urine (due to bile pigments). |
| Q | Severe diarrhoea and vomiting followed by dehydration |
- P — Trachoma, Q — Hepatitis
- P — Trachoma, Q — Cholera
- P — Conjunctivitis, Q — Dysentry
- P — Hepatitis, Q — Cholera
Hygiene
8 Likes
Answer
P — Hepatitis, Q — Cholera
Reason — Hepatitis is caused by accumulation of bile pigments in the body. It's symptoms are yellowish eyes and skin and dark yellow urine. Cholera is spread through contaminated water. It's symptoms are severe diarrhoea, vomiting and rapid dehydration.
